Output 24ea0a0f229cd688b80c7bda76cf72090abd95d0fa258c5255ac1183807aaa26:31

value
1096847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a62115baea35f536d346091905751ed4595c74 OP_EQUAL
address
3Pp2Tq1Pk3kDxgkeDtSUoNChSzofWNFuyE
transaction
24ea0a0f229cd688b80c7bda76cf72090abd95d0fa258c5255ac1183807aaa26
confirmations
99246
spent
true